导读:本文针对用户反馈的“新版 TPWallet 无法使用”问题进行多维诊断,重点讨论防信号干扰、合约审计、专业建议、全球化创新技术、出块速度与数据隔离等关键点,并给出可操作的应急与中长期改进建议。
一、问题症状与初步排查
用户常见表现包括:应用无法连接节点、签名失败、交易提交后长时间无确认、资产视图错乱或崩溃。首先区分客户端问题(UI、网络堆栈、权限)、本地设备环境(系统权限、NFC/Bluetooth/USB接口、信号干扰)、以及链端或合约问题(节点不可用、合约升级、兼容性错误)。排查顺序建议:日志采集 → 模拟复现(不同网络/设备)→ 回退旧版对比。
二、防信号干扰(通信层面的鲁棒性)
1) 干扰源识别:移动端钱包常用的通信有 Wi‑Fi、蜂窝、蓝牙、NFC、USB。外界电磁干扰、VPN/代理、运营商劫持以及恶意局域网会影响连接。对硬件钱包,物理信号屏蔽(Faraday)或近场干扰也可致使签名失败。
2) 抗干扰策略:实现多路通信备份(优先本地节点 > HTTPS RPC > Websocket > P2P直连),连接探测与回退策略(断连后自动切换并告警),使用加密隧道与证书固定(pinning)防止中间人劫持;对NFC/蓝牙链路加强重试节律与超时管理。
3) 监测与告警:埋点记录连接类型、失败码、信号强度与延时,设阈值触发用户提示与运维告警。

三、合约审计与链上风险
1) 常见风险:重入、权限控制缺失、整数溢出、代理合约升级后行为变化、跨链桥逻辑错误等都会导致新版客户端与链上合约不兼容或资产丢失风险。

2) 审计流程建议:采用多轮静态分析 + 动态测试(模糊测试、符号执行)、形式化验证对核心资产路径,第三方独立复审并做补丁验证。对合约升级引入变更日志与回退机制(治理时间锁、多签审查)。
3) 客户端兼容性:钱包在更新时需保留与旧合约交互的兼容层,并对新合约接口进行显式适配与灰度发布。
四、专业建议剖析(面向开发与运维)
1) 应急响应:建立热修复通道(短补丁、配置下发),对用户提供回退到稳定版本的选项。开放诊断工具(导出日志、链上 tx hash、SDK 调试模式)。
2) 长期改进:模块化架构(网络、签名、UI、存储分离)、单元与集成测试覆盖关键场景(离线签名、链分叉、重放攻击)。引入安全发布门槛(自动化回归、灰度 10% → 50% → 全量)。
3) 用户教育:清晰发布说明、常见问题指引、合约变更公告与验证方法,提醒用户在不确定时暂停交易。
五、全球化创新科技的应用
1) 多链与跨境:采用中立节点池与多地域部署(CDN + 边缘节点)减少延迟与单点故障;支持多链抽象与插件式合约适配器便于快速响应链端变动。
2) 隐私与扩展技术:引入 MPC(多方计算)、TEE(可信执行环境)、零知识证明(ZK)等技术提升签名安全与隐私保护,同时在跨境合规与数据主权方面采用本地化数据策略。
3) 自动化运维与智能监控:利用 AIOps 预测节点负载与链拥堵,智能调度节点池以保障可用性与性能。
六、出块速度与用户体验的关系
1) 影响:链的出块速度与最终确认时间直接影响交易在钱包端的反馈周期。出块慢或拥堵会导致用户感知为“无法使用”。
2) 缓解方案:钱包应展示多级状态(已广播、链上打包、确认 N 次),并支持使用更快但费用可控的替代签名策略(替换费率、加速器接口);对 L2/侧链提供集成并在主链拥堵时推荐引导。
3) 指标监控:监控平均确认时间、mempool 长度、重组率并在异常时弹窗提示或自动切换策略。
七、数据隔离与安全存储
1) 原则:最小权限、最小暴露。私钥/助记词绝不离开受信任存储区,使用设备 Keystore、Secure Enclave、硬件钱包或 MPC 分片存储。
2) 隔离技术:进程隔离(独立进程或沙盒)、文件系统加密、按功能分区(通信层与密钥管理物理隔离)。对敏感日志进行脱敏并控制上报粒度。
3) 合规与备份:在多地域部署时遵守数据主权,提供加密本地备份与可验证恢复流程,避免明文云备份助长攻击面。
八、综合应对建议(短/中/长期)
短期(1–2周):启用详细故障诊断日志、下发回退版本、对外发布临时兼容说明、修复明显通信回退逻辑。中期(1–3个月):完成合约兼容性回归测试、实现多路通信与自动切换、部署监控告警并加强审计流程。长期(3–12个月):采用 MPC/TEE、引入形式化验证到关键合约、全球多地域节点池与智能调度、模块化架构与灰度发布管线。
结论:新版 TPWallet 无法使用往往是多因叠加的结果,需要从通信鲁棒性、合约安全、链性能、数据隔离与全球化运维等多维度协同治理。通过短期快速修复配合中长期技术投入(审计体系、多链适配、硬件/TEE 支持)可显著提升可用性与安全性,重建用户信任。
评论
Alice星辰
很全面的分析,尤其是通信回退和多路备份的建议,值得落地实施。
tech_guy88
合约审计那部分提醒到位,形式化验证确实应当纳入关键路径。
孙小白
数据隔离做得好,用户私钥才能真正安全。建议多做本地备份引导。
crypto王
出块速度与用户体验的关联讲得很实用,期待钱包支持更多 L2 方案。